SKILL.md
When you need to create files to track progress, generate reports, or store temporary data, use the system's temporary directory instead of the repository root.
Use this base path for all temporary files (aligns with Claude Code's existing task output convention):
Where {sanitized-cwd} is the current working directory path with / replaced by - (leading slash stripped first to avoid a leading dash).
